区块链钱包是一种用于存储、管理和转移数字货币的工具。它通过加密技术来保护用户的私钥和交易记录,实现了数字货币的安全存储和交易。与传统的银行账户不同,区块链钱包不依赖于中心化机构来管理和验证交易,而是通过分布式账本技术来实现去中心化管理,保障用户的交易透明性和隐私性。
目前市场上存在不同类型的区块链钱包,包括桌面钱包、移动钱包、硬件钱包和纸钱包。桌面钱包运行在电脑端,用户可以直接在电脑上管理自己的数字货币,如比特币核心钱包。移动钱包运行在手机应用上,用户可以通过手机来进行数字货币的管理和交易,如imToken钱包。硬件钱包是一种物理设备,用户需要通过USB连接到电脑进行使用,如Ledger Nano S。纸钱包则是将私钥和公钥印在纸张上进行备份,如Bitaddress.org。
安全是区块链钱包使用过程中的最重要问题之一。由于数字货币的特性,一旦用户的私钥被黑客盗取,那么用户的数字货币就会遭到窃取。因此,区块链钱包在设计上注重安全,并采用了多种技术来保障用户的资产安全,如多重签名、冷热钱包等。用户也需要自己加强安全意识,保护好自己的私钥,不要轻易泄漏。
区块链钱包和智能合约有密切的关系。智能合约是一种能够自动执行的计算机程序,它可以用于管理数字货币的转移和交易。当用户使用区块链钱包进行数字货币交易时,智能合约将会负责自动执行交易,从而实现数字货币的安全转移。因此,区块链钱包需要支持智能合约功能,才能更好的管理和交易数字货币。
未来区块链钱包的发展趋势将会更加多元化和智能化。除了数字货币的存储、管理和交易之外,区块链钱包也将扩展到更多的场景应用,如身份认证、投票、票据管理等。同时,随着人工智能技术的不断发展,区块链钱包也将使用AI算法来更好地管理用户的资产,提供更好的用户体验。